Apple and Google used to compete in different markets and for awhile, both parties seemed to get along. Google CEO Eric Schmidt sits on Apple's board, and Apple has a partnership with Google, which provides a search engine box on Apple's Safari browser.

Now it's starting to get fuzzy. Google has its own browser, Chrome, which competes with Safari for market share. Google also has a mobile operating system, Android, which is being used on mobile devices that challenge Apple's iPhone.

The mobile software market is considered the next big revenue opportunity. Some speculate that Apple, a clear innovator in this category, may build its own search engine likely for a better mobile experience.

Prediction: Apple announces that it's building its own serach engine by June 30, 2009.
